Stress can greatly interfere with your mood. When we are feeling stressed, our minds aren’t just affected. Our entire bodies are too. Make sure to deal with stress in order to always think clearly and calmly about your goals. Set aside a period of time each day when you can be alone, clear your thoughts, and completely relax. A calm, refreshed mind is essential to inner peace and self-assurance.

There are things you can do throughout the day to accomplish more work while at your job. A good method to work for long periods of time is to take frequent breaks. This might seem counterintuitive at first, but taking more breaks actually gives your mind a chance to recover, which improves concentration when you return to work.

Have a rainy day fund. Too often, unexpected expenses are put on credit cards, which only adds interest to the debt and increases your burden. By putting aside only a few dollars each week, you can rapidly build a respectable emergency fund. Emergency funds help in the short-term and the long-term, as you begin to bring your total debt down.
